public ActionResult VerificationNumber(int _number, kartoteka2 _kart) { try { int _randomNumber = Session["randomValue"] == null ? 0 : int.Parse(Session["randomValue"].ToString()); if ((_randomNumber > 0) && (_number == _randomNumber)) { if (_iaddZaw.pKartotekaZawodnikaDodaj(_kart)) { _isendingEnd.sendWelcomeEmail(_kart.kart_imie, _kart.kart_nazwisko, _kart.kart_email); ViewBag.visibleTrue = true; return(RedirectToAction("RegistrationList", "RegistrationListUser")); } else { ViewBag.visibleTrue = true; _ierorBase.addExceptionToBase("przekroczono limit czasu: " + _kart.kart_email + " " + _kart.kart_nazwisko, "weryfikacja numeru"); return(RedirectToAction("VerificationNumber", "VerificationEmail", new { visibleTrue = true, errorMessage = getSystemMessage(1) })); } } else { ViewBag.visibleTrue = true; _ierorBase.addExceptionToBase("niezgodność numeru: " + _kart.kart_email + " " + _kart.kart_nazwisko, "weryfikacja numeru"); return(RedirectToAction("VerificationNumber", "VerificationEmail", new { visibleTrue = true, errorMessage = getSystemMessage(2) })); } } catch (Exception ex) { if (ex.InnerException != null) { _iUexecp.setUniqueEcxeption("Rejestracja", ex.InnerException.Message); } _ierorBase.addExceptionToBase(ex.Message, "weryfikacja numeru"); _ierorBase.addExceptionToBase("brak unikalności : " + _kart.kart_email + " " + _kart.kart_nazwisko, "weryfikacja numeru"); return(RedirectToAction("VerificationNumber", "VerificationEmail", new { visibleTrue = true, errorMessage = getSystemMessage(3) })); } }
public void setUniqueEcxeption(string _local, string _descript) { _iException.addExceptionToBase(_descript, _local); }
public void setUniqueEcxeption(string localization, string description) { _iException.addExceptionToBase(description, localization); }